Faith’s Missionary Partners

Faith has been participating in the ELCA’s Missionary Covenant Program for a number of years. This program offers an opportunity to become a partner with a particular missionary or missionary family and to support their work.

The ELCA’s Division for Global Mission works with the sponsoring congregation to select a missionary. A yearly covenant establishes the relationship. Sponsors are encouraged to support their missionary through:

                       prayer

                       correspondence

                       financial support, and

                       an invitation to visit when the missionary is on home assignment.

Our current missionaries are Dirk and Sarah Stadtlander. Dirk serves as Pastor/Evangelist in the Lutheran Church of Senegal (L’Église Luthérienne du Sénégal or ELS), a ministry of Word and Sacrament with the Fulani Christian Community in the Linguere area of Senegal, west Africa. In addition he works with the evangelism team of the ELS to plan and carry out a holistic outreach ministry among the Fulani.

Who are the Stadtlanders?

Pastor Stadtlander is a graduate of Iowa City High School, and Sarah is a graduate of Waconia (Minnesota) High School. They met and married during their time at Luther College. After graduating from Luther, Dirk received a Master of Divinity degree from Wartburg Theological Seminary, and Sarah received a Master of Teaching degree from Clarke College. Sarah will eventually serve as a missionary in a teaching capacity, but for now she is concentrating on raising their two young children, Eva and Ellen, as well as getting to know their new neighbors both in the church and community.

The Stadtlanders began their time as missionaries by moving to Burkina Faso, another country in western Africa, for eleven months of intensive French language training and learning about life in West Africa. They arrived in Senegal in August 2006 where they were engaged in Wolof and Pulaar language and culture learning in Dakar, St. Louis, and Yeumbeul. Dirk also worked alongside a Senegalese pastor in the Dakar Parish of the ELS.
